Sao Tome and Principe Male lower secondary completion rate between 1977 and 2017
Period | Value | Change |
---|---|---|
2017 | 69.6% | +1.3% |
2015 | 68.3% | +1.9% |
2014 | 66.3% | -4.9% |
2013 | 71.2% | +24.2% |
2012 | 47.1% | +8.9% |
2011 | 38.2% | +8.5% |
2010 | 29.7% | +1.2% |
2008 | 28.5% | -1.7% |
2007 | 30.2% | -2.8% |
2005 | 33% | +3.5% |
2004 | 29.5% | +8.5% |
2003 | 21% | +4.7% |
1988 | 16.3% | +4.1% |
1978 | 12.2% | +3.1% |
1977 | 9.1% |
